What are high precision components?

These components are crucial in industries such as aerospace, automotive, and electronics where accuracy and quality cannot be compromised. High precision components are manufactured using advanced technologies to ensure that they meet strict specifications

What are precision machined components?

Precision-machined components are parts made with extreme accuracy using advanced technologies such as CNC machining, milling, and turning. Manufactured by precision components manufacturers, these components are used in various industries to ensure that machines and systems function effectively and reliably

What is meant by high precision?

High precision refers to the degree of exactness, reliability, and consistency in measurements or calculations. It indicates that multiple measurements or repeated actions yield highly similar results, even if they are not necessarily correct
